    Remote work means when an employee carries out his duties in a location different from the physical or central office. It may be a from home, shared offices, private places, and more.

    Opportunities of Remote Work.

    During the period of the population COVID-19 pandemic, no one could go to work but that still didn't stop people from carrying out their duties, almost all organizations switched to remote work, they have to work from home and private places, and the organizational goals were still achieved and as well, it saves time and money commuting.

    Also, it increases opportunities for jobs, there are lots of jobs where you don't need an office as long as you have a laptop and necessary ICT gadgets. Like graphic design, web design, marketing, online writing, and many more.

    Now talking about the challenges.

    In as much as working remotely is very flexible and has limitless opportunities attached to it, it has its challenges.

    Even if you're working from home, it is very challenging to set boundaries between your work and home, and not let one interfere with the other.

    Also, remote work can lead to a gap in communication, which can lead to delayed responses, and sometimes misunderstanding and taking you some time to get on the same page with others.

    Since most remote work is technologically based, a breakdown in the technology or lack of required tech tools can ruin whatever you want to achieve at the moment and slow things down for you or may not give you the desired result.

    I can remember during the COVID-19 pandemic, where we had to teach our students from home. Due to socio-economic factors, and level of computer literacy, it was difficult to get many students to participate in online classes, I had to keep reaching out to those with these tools to share with those close to them who couldn't afford them. So, it slowed down a lot of things, it was very challenging to cover the intended topics.
